ALEXANDRIA, Va., Jan. 20 -- United States Patent no. 12,532,222, issued on Jan. 20, was assigned to Rakuten Symphony Inc. (Tokyo).
"Flexible expert system in radio access network" was invented by Sridhar Bhaskaran (Bangalore, India) and Pankaj Kumar Rathore (Bangalore, India).
According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"A method and a system of configuring custom operator defined rules for managing radio resources of user equipment in a wireless communication system.
